Bug description:
After the update from 4.8.0.44 to newer versions, wifi stopped
working.
The controller is still found with `lshw -class network`, but wifi is
not displayed in Network Manager.
Hardware is Broadcom BCM4331 802.11a/b/g/n.
What additional informations do you need to resolve this?
-----
Apple MacBookPro10,2 from ~2012
elementary OS 0.4 Loki (based on Ubuntu 16.04 LTS) with HWE-Stack
